DBEF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review
239 of the 4,538 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Xtrackers MSCI EAFE Hedged Equity ETF (DBEF)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$2.7B — down 27% from $3.7B a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 41 funds closed out of DBEF and 25 opened new positions — a net loss of 16 holders — while 108 trimmed existing stakes and 54 added.
The largest buyer was Morgan Stanley, adding an estimated $67.8M. The largest seller was Goldman Sachs, cutting an estimated $94.2M.
